Find Out Where You Vote in Safety Harbor
Here's what you need to do and where you need to go before you head out the door to vote on Nov. 6, 2012.
It's important to know exactly where you need to go to cast your vote on election day. Here is the quickest way to make sure you are headed to the right spot.
Here is the list of precincts in the Safety Harbor, according to City Clerk Karen sammons:
- Precinct 606/613 Safety Harbor Public Library 101 Second St. N
- Precinct 608 Kapok Special Events 923 N. McMullen Booth Rd.
- Precinct 612 Cypress Meadows Community Church 2180 N. McMullen Booth Rd.
- Precinct 614 Espiritu Santo Catholic Church 2405 Philippe Pkwy.
- Precinct 615 Countryside Baptist Church 2525 N. McMullen Booth Rd.
- Precinct 619 (Clubhouse 1) Briar Creek Mobile Home Park 100 Briar Creek Blvd.
Pinellas County opens polling places on Election Day. Hours are from 7 a.m. to 7 p.m. Visit the Pinellas County Supervisor of Elections website and enter your information.

Remember to bring a valid and current photo and signature ID. The elections office has provided a list of acceptable and valid forms of photo and signature ID.
